Since there are no third-party software products or drivers to install, you get nearly guaranteed compatibility. This software hooks into threads on the processor that the host operating system can use to efficiently manage multiple virtual machines, and multiple virtual operating systems, running on a single physical processor. Using servers with processors equipped with Intel VT- or AMD-V-enabled technology, Hyper-V interacts with the hypervisor, which is a very small layer of software that is present directly on the processor. The virtualization stack and the I/O components provide interactivity with Windows itself and with the various partitions that are created.Īll three of these components work in tandem. The Windows hypervisor basically acts to create the different "partitions" that each virtualized instance of code will run within. To understand Hyper-V, consider its three main components: the hypervisor, the virtualization stack and the new virtualized I/O model.
